Still there is one place at work I can write and it is in that place where I've done most of my writing in the last few weeks: standing watch. Watch is just a simple part of Navy duty that involves standing in one usually visible place for several hours as part of the security of the ship. Some people stand watch and check the ID's of people trying to come on board. Some people stand watch looking for incoming ships or stand watch to make sure other sailors aren't going where they don't belong.
My watch is fairly uncomplicated and involves assigning escorts to any visitors coming on board the ship that don't have the proper access (like construction workers). So my watch is pretty dull and usually goes for 3 to 5 hours. Turns out this is the perfect time to write. I can write for several hours unimpeded. The only problem is that I have to write on paper.
